forked from pool/cmake
- update to 3.27.8 (bsc#1215888, CVE-2023-38545):
* cmComputeLinkDepends: also copy the target from object link items * cmComputeLinkInformation: skip over linking to items for object purposes * Fortran: Restore support for TARGET_OBJECTS providing modules * curl: Backport SOCKS5 heap buffer overflow fix from curl 8.4.0 * GetPrerequisites: Revert “Ignore relative paths printed by ldd” * cmCommonTargetGenerator: Factor out GetLinkedTargetDirectories loop body * cmComputeLinkInformation: Track targets named by TARGET_OBJECTS sources * FindOpenMP: Add support for openmp 5.1 (llvm 17) and 5.2 - modify shebang to the actual python interpreter on install target_sources() command. and turn off LTO fix may be restored in a future version of CMake via a policy. CMAKE_CONFIGURATION_TYPES CMAKE_INSTALL_MODE * Multiple further bug fixes race compiler generated headers. * The Compile Features functionality was updated for MSVC 19.28 https://blog.kitware.com/cmake-3-17-0-available-for-download/ * In CMake 3.15.0 through 3.15.3, the EXCLUDE_FROM_ALL directory within the directory to be excluded even from its own “all”. This has been fixed. The bug also existed in 3.14.0 through - Use pkgconfig for dependencies where possible (required due to find_package() command to fail on a missing package even * reverted change to pass compiler implicit include directories * Cmake(1) build tool (cmake--build) gained --parallel [<jobs>] * CMAKE_FOLDER variable was added to initialze the FOLDER property * ChangeLog, see: https://cmake.org/cmake/help/v3.12/release/3.12.html - adjust c17-default.patch O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/cmake?expand=0&rev=554
This commit is contained in:
parent
674068c525
commit
f93a631d72
@ -1,17 +0,0 @@
|
||||
355170d928c08e652a486324232c201232681d330bddf90edf7982c7dac8589d cmake-3.27.7-files-v1.json
|
||||
cc4f7fe837a88d0919ec366d224a67d0b238a88b9bf3c58d7fa6180c60d57703 cmake-3.27.7-linux-aarch64.sh
|
||||
f40ec1b7d41e94efd6c79cf0b7fc45ed6068543af0fea47b0c9fbf2b1b1b3fbc cmake-3.27.7-linux-aarch64.tar.gz
|
||||
ef8ea3113568500ad2cff853b21824fedb6becaef4300cd7b00d7231b7d31940 cmake-3.27.7-linux-x86_64.sh
|
||||
a8c92ecb139bcc7a1f92a8108179bd1d021bdb158a5ee759cba6d60010b83ae9 cmake-3.27.7-linux-x86_64.tar.gz
|
||||
2a41726785826b43644a3857010c6684382ba7d914125e6516a5cf6f565ea09c cmake-3.27.7-macos-universal.dmg
|
||||
54fd2f14b3d4fc2e8363e775c5eaceb52b532667bc79f98413959cfbb0978819 cmake-3.27.7-macos-universal.tar.gz
|
||||
2f64d5a422e367afefc3962abdbb7ca51bb78d49b17b0d18e34374f473b434f9 cmake-3.27.7-macos10.10-universal.dmg
|
||||
4a366d07fbe0be7e1efcf0dbd743d09a5dc6609da79035e4036b12296ec679cf cmake-3.27.7-macos10.10-universal.tar.gz
|
||||
1fe253a3cb58a82bfc0fa837cf7748a857da38caa9afc0ef04be93142e54a0af cmake-3.27.7-windows-arm64.msi
|
||||
d9b19fd6830510022156621042759af2374111dc4f431b58c8828a17a68633dc cmake-3.27.7-windows-arm64.zip
|
||||
adcce264ca97cfa15fdf3894b5c7dff6df745b43f3596bcffa50534c21c444a1 cmake-3.27.7-windows-i386.msi
|
||||
e202611cda835c25523ae512c125fc897dfbc388f5d35e7ab62a94096f34ca9c cmake-3.27.7-windows-i386.zip
|
||||
40d06412e7dc73007fedb2df5955c1379e87398febd1d1b69aaca7e80fcad366 cmake-3.27.7-windows-x86_64.msi
|
||||
5588e50030cda3e6fa96724444d8539916ac808d78d608cda6ae6ff7c4c4c9c8 cmake-3.27.7-windows-x86_64.zip
|
||||
08f71a106036bf051f692760ef9558c0577c42ac39e96ba097e7662bd4158d8e cmake-3.27.7.tar.gz
|
||||
36c4e702b625a9781ee24ecdad5a3a87fb69c7774b82b5729cd0912fbe541166 cmake-3.27.7.zip
|
@ -1,16 +0,0 @@
|
||||
-----BEGIN PGP SIGNATURE-----
|
||||
|
||||
iQIzBAABCgAdFiEExsJlMku+vcNQtRPQLSzvEDSSFoQFAmUgDl8ACgkQLSzvEDSS
|
||||
FoRoZhAAmCnOc0mOK+FjKFnrSW5kkjaJrSsvHVXJ93yKoexVTeYQx6CMYKrJZ++u
|
||||
4ePFUWqJUIliaYXxxkeI2we9WSRmVABAFxbBXNq9p6EtuujUBr+mhbqiAI3sOaii
|
||||
Pjb8CZhrwHYfxCKlbT3lOaS9WfqH/rdIAhRfJwTD1YVDY8+oq4BxaaN048cLNtE0
|
||||
8Kr6M2AWMUpaEpRkEcbgghsOkNWtJXAfPhnubnbIMaURH5vOdnPnITvTtK8q5h8+
|
||||
ihws6DKQOOOwXogoc3UiRTrENeaJ/QyOpf7uetY2p8oJ8cOQKyDJX8tchuU7lm+u
|
||||
QeH6U8bDLP0zp4mp0NNddkryIKDJ9gLFxMX/TrJ809Evu/po3FyS+mysaNf5/e6c
|
||||
ME9f6d0Vwp4Nl35KKQz3s89p0ia8FCh3rcaD0feU3w+GS+WHm9xtX5OP3dkxl/a1
|
||||
stmKDqoaOKt1prrWVoUeBziw0icqwspiwQHmEcKaQL2uSiTgyh4Q49zOCHIae5Mt
|
||||
3Kshy/MgKRT2gMZc5gTa4Fv4pzndnOoirHbyWrg43gksfZZ8SXl0KE1UdTxghwBZ
|
||||
TnbRS5IFCJhLJKHCsP6vtzrRTso7BcCIyB6sZWsLartCidfoWefVqYAAT5SBhHBJ
|
||||
FZVCbwETJDPIA+qcK+XXhn0kMtkw6BlSZU0rOLSS58bmpPpqAuE=
|
||||
=8xI+
|
||||
-----END PGP SIGNATURE-----
|
@ -1,3 +0,0 @@
|
||||
version https://git-lfs.github.com/spec/v1
|
||||
oid sha256:08f71a106036bf051f692760ef9558c0577c42ac39e96ba097e7662bd4158d8e
|
||||
size 10982558
|
17
cmake-3.27.8-SHA-256.txt
Normal file
17
cmake-3.27.8-SHA-256.txt
Normal file
@ -0,0 +1,17 @@
|
||||
92cf111719e2a8802c819cd63afa192c5fd952d8bfedfc601f5afc4df4671a83 cmake-3.27.8-files-v1.json
|
||||
f18a5640e789af4761c0187abb5e962118eb93d9664275784effb7c0c368f83c cmake-3.27.8-linux-aarch64.sh
|
||||
08279642b0899ddb2c9cf7da8a14ee8589bbc9431d59f447bf0783e9ad1a181f cmake-3.27.8-linux-aarch64.tar.gz
|
||||
c43e9237360f8cb227c721bb7cd497f80cff692a7dc0ab10d258f4c22d6aec04 cmake-3.27.8-linux-x86_64.sh
|
||||
dfedc30abe69dcabe326a4de632210bb52004185bd2c0b096c21924f4510681f cmake-3.27.8-linux-x86_64.tar.gz
|
||||
c415937fbdc32a7b190d06dfa78e8d31795f17521c55522d96b979ea27e1bad1 cmake-3.27.8-macos-universal.dmg
|
||||
6d44ade81f070f56805f41f968dee4fe4d57d1bb85a670bd8ce60d77033b8024 cmake-3.27.8-macos-universal.tar.gz
|
||||
39a7b8fec11b042adea331f6cf9dc1523d1e8ac29099e2f8bc455bc86dab2982 cmake-3.27.8-macos10.10-universal.dmg
|
||||
28e4864f6f736d53d77edfa1516947ec716950778ee2a486a250b928214078fd cmake-3.27.8-macos10.10-universal.tar.gz
|
||||
b8c615a68e1b23bc6b6b078ad1beeb4dfa5746842c92d74df22e126383174d6e cmake-3.27.8-windows-arm64.msi
|
||||
274661f38cf35c7af2096b5f5ac1bbdfc7c2f63e83416336d31debd4e1f0f6b7 cmake-3.27.8-windows-arm64.zip
|
||||
4c18c8ce469731a8ec54ef29525cde4f5367ddcae7c988f7e6aab4e262ac68b9 cmake-3.27.8-windows-i386.msi
|
||||
f40aa9f41279c861d8a78bf82ee0a3bf125481c97b2339c83cf772e7d8e3e909 cmake-3.27.8-windows-i386.zip
|
||||
5b23619bacd10b4d6c26f5242284b240dca1f10b713121e58d984e8acceb76e4 cmake-3.27.8-windows-x86_64.msi
|
||||
53c6f57bda4a20e2a0515246a298e3c0784da3b687ef2a00a55bdcfad450998c cmake-3.27.8-windows-x86_64.zip
|
||||
fece24563f697870fbb982ea8bf17482c9d5f855d8c9bf0b82463d76c9e8d0cc cmake-3.27.8.tar.gz
|
||||
6ab05598f370ca68a174d9c879f4cb208f53e4af9f297483af306a40cbf7ec77 cmake-3.27.8.zip
|
16
cmake-3.27.8-SHA-256.txt.asc
Normal file
16
cmake-3.27.8-SHA-256.txt.asc
Normal file
@ -0,0 +1,16 @@
|
||||
-----BEGIN PGP SIGNATURE-----
|
||||
|
||||
iQIzBAABCgAdFiEExsJlMku+vcNQtRPQLSzvEDSSFoQFAmVU2O0ACgkQLSzvEDSS
|
||||
FoTojw/7BmxLNEdVlZ6io1sJ0eqGys1c25YE35i7jDP1s2JJDdAE24y1qNKUrlV4
|
||||
DLW7CIBl7BG5OG4jGauG1JRf+nh/3BY2gZdnAk72TejhR1gfnADsvskThPsWHfjf
|
||||
6upBnSyFE7Zvf6fJ1QALtXiXKbB78G1VGj70a4NhGw7pfe/oKddf5PFfFVbwTrH6
|
||||
/nbfxoh9f503/QWat0Sg3+nkbiaa6BrYVn9RXTibit6lVoLmIDOYT++wvlGVk9A0
|
||||
v0Mk97tf27faFIFhMDUIJXFSpDSvQmibgS1akanNnysDB9sHlzTY2IYr76trUy9M
|
||||
tsIkuq8+lDisOyl7zGTGs2cLBrXpQ3LaETAYjuhe6NJsAdtHRvzdEc274oO//hMc
|
||||
u49s3nAi1cbxQprTqSlPziafc/EqthdxGxqOCx7kFcWetw7mi3rQAyWsSDKsGk+m
|
||||
H1sAM1FYhxvR5GfQPDBgOCA9H/aXteubxviQV7VQYaAqKdDkOge7MubsDSZmJ8sj
|
||||
3J0uVoENEAIT0FVqaQ14Qa5To/3YipDHII/gBi5xqZ6blNkvTdov86zus+0oy9dl
|
||||
P/KijB0qf7qab1/oKuHAEot6AOsPUjWmpkLpThJ/+TgsnduRvuVSiDrFoGC2Dx1z
|
||||
/lahy9QBcWMIPwfuRJm77ZLFYYjpO8bnz0kuruHuLUYRf0I6w/Y=
|
||||
=kakf
|
||||
-----END PGP SIGNATURE-----
|
3
cmake-3.27.8.tar.gz
Normal file
3
cmake-3.27.8.tar.gz
Normal file
@ -0,0 +1,3 @@
|
||||
version https://git-lfs.github.com/spec/v1
|
||||
oid sha256:fece24563f697870fbb982ea8bf17482c9d5f855d8c9bf0b82463d76c9e8d0cc
|
||||
size 10983480
|
@ -1,3 +1,16 @@
|
||||
-------------------------------------------------------------------
|
||||
Mon Nov 27 08:30:38 UTC 2023 - Dirk Müller <dmueller@suse.com>
|
||||
|
||||
- update to 3.27.8 (bsc#1215888, CVE-2023-38545):
|
||||
* cmComputeLinkDepends: also copy the target from object link items
|
||||
* cmComputeLinkInformation: skip over linking to items for object purposes
|
||||
* Fortran: Restore support for TARGET_OBJECTS providing modules
|
||||
* curl: Backport SOCKS5 heap buffer overflow fix from curl 8.4.0
|
||||
* GetPrerequisites: Revert “Ignore relative paths printed by ldd”
|
||||
* cmCommonTargetGenerator: Factor out GetLinkedTargetDirectories loop body
|
||||
* cmComputeLinkInformation: Track targets named by TARGET_OBJECTS sources
|
||||
* FindOpenMP: Add support for openmp 5.1 (llvm 17) and 5.2
|
||||
|
||||
-------------------------------------------------------------------
|
||||
Fri Oct 13 08:06:23 UTC 2023 - Paolo Stivanin <info@paolostivanin.com>
|
||||
|
||||
|
@ -46,7 +46,7 @@
|
||||
%endif
|
||||
%define shortversion 3.27
|
||||
Name: cmake%{?psuffix}
|
||||
Version: 3.27.7
|
||||
Version: 3.27.8
|
||||
Release: 0
|
||||
Summary: Cross-platform make system
|
||||
License: BSD-3-Clause
|
||||
|
Loading…
Reference in New Issue
Block a user